Skip to content

reactnativecomponent/react-native-chat-demo

Folders and files

NameName
Last commit message
Last commit date

Latest commit

2ed02ca · Oct 17, 2020

History

86 Commits
Apr 19,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020
Apr 19,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020
Apr 19, 2020
Apr 19, 2020
Apr 19,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020
Apr 19, 2020
Oct 17, 2020
Oct 17, 2020
Oct 17, 2020

Repository files navigation

0.60+ ios的imui临时解决方案,重构项目完成

react-native-chat-demo

网易云信IM示 界面仿微信

js版本

如何使用

1.注册网易云信帐号

注册地址 https://app.netease.im/regist

注意:在后台填入的密码需要进行md5加密,或者把/src/screens/Login.js里面对密码的md5加密去掉(否则无法登录)

2.安装库

  • 执行 yarn install
  • IOS需要安装cocoapods,进入/ios 目录执行 pod install

3.修改配置

3.1 ios (AppDelegate.m)

[[NIMSDK sharedSDK] registerWithAppID:@"云信appId" cerName:@"证书名称"];

3.2 android (app/build.gradle)

 manifestPlaceholders = [
    "NIM_KEY": ""//云信appId
 ]

截图

会话列表 消息 表输入
自定义输入组件 语音输入 录音界面

云信IM配置请看

react-native-netease-im